Técnico

Guideline iOS – Experiência do Usuário 3

Seguindo a Guideline iOS – Experiência do Usuário 2

Faça pesquisas rápidas e diretas

Em aplicações que manipulam ou exibem uma grande quantidade de dados, a pesquisa pode ser a função primária (ex: buscadores como Yahoo, Bing, Google etc). Se você precisar dispor de uma pesquisa/busca em seu aplicativo, siga estas diretrizes para garantir que funcione bem.

Construir índices de seus dados, assim você sempre estará pronto para pesquisar. Não espere até que o usuário inicie uma busca para fazer isso, porque você não pode  se dar ao luxo de criar uma primeira impressão negativa na experiência de pesquisa da sua aplicação.

Filtros de dados para que os resultados sejam exibidos mais rapidamente. É melhor quando você pode começar a filtrar tão logo os usuários comecem a digitar e limitar os resultados à medida que continuem a escrever. Apesar da filtragem interativa de dados, geralmente produzir uma experiência superior ao usuário não é sempre algo prático. A filtragem interativa (live-filtering) é impraticável, você pode começar o processo de pesquisa após o usuário apertar o botão Pesquisar no teclado. Se você fizer isso, certifique-se de fornecer um feedback sobre o progresso da pesquisa assim os usuários saberão que o processo não parou.

Quando possível, também filtrar dados remotos conforme os usuários digitam. Apesar da filtragem da digitação dos usuários (autocomplete) poder resultar em uma melhor experiência de pesquisa, certifique-se de ter a permissão deles se o tempo de resposta geralmente atrasa os resultatodos em 1 ou 2 segundos (tipo permitir o auto-completar ou não caso ele demore a responder, e sempre informar os usuários sobre isso)

Exiba a barra de busca acima da lista de resultados ou na “índex” de uma lista. Usuários esperam encontrar a barra de pesquisa nessa posição, pois estão habituados com a barra de pesquisa nesta posição em Contatos e outras aplicações. Colocar a barra de pesquisa nesta posição significa que ela fica fora do caminho dos usuários quando eles estão percorrendo a lista de resultados ou utilizando a índice, porem é convenientemente deixar visível quando necessário.

Utilize um aba para a pesquisa apenas em situações especiais. Se a pesquisa é uma função primordial na sua aplicação, você pode querer apresentá-la em um modo distinto. No iTunes, por exemplo, encontrar e colocar músicas e podcasts é o foco da aplicação. Os usuários desejam pesquisar as suas músicas favoritas, artistas, ou podcasts, independentemente do modo que eles estão no momento, por isso, faz sentido oferecer um guia de pesquisa dedicada que está sempre disponível.

Se necessário, exiba o conteúdo reservado imediatamente e os resultados parciais assim que estiverem disponíveis. Desta forma, você dá aos usuários informações úteis rapidamente. No YouTube, por exemplo, os usuários iniciam uma busca por vídeos tocando no botão Search. Se a conexão de rede for lenta, o YouTube exibe primeiro a mensagem de Loading, juntamente com um indicador de atividade o ícone giratório para que os usuários saibam que a busca esta em processo. Em seguida, o YouTube exibe uma lista de resultados no qual cada linha é preenchida com resultados textuais, com o título do vídeo e índice de audiência, e uma imagem personalizada em uma caixa com um contorno pontilhado. Conforme os usuários verificam a lista de títulos de vídeos, as miniaturas de vídeo substituem as caixas pontilhadas conforme eles são baixados.

Considere fornecer uma barra de escopo se os dados são listados naturalmente em diferentes categorias. Uma barra de escopo permite aos usuários especificar locais ou regras em uma pesquisa, ou para filtrar os objetos por critérios específicos. Ela contém até quatro botões de escopo, cada um representando uma categoria. Por exemplo, o Mail oferece uma barra de escopo que permite aos usuários a centrar a sua pesquisa sobre os campos de mensagens De, Para ou Assunto, ou ampliar a pesquisa para incluir todos os campos. Fornecer uma barra de escopo ajuda os usuários a centrar a sua pesquisa e pode reduzir significativamente o número de resultados.

Basicamente o que temos aqui nessa parte instrutiva é a ênfase de se dar o feedback ao usuário, informando ele do que está acontecendo quando ele tem que esperar. Também a indicação correta dos componentes deve ser observada, há em si uma cultura como sempre reforço, de como o usuário se comporta em cada tipo de device, logo, a cultura iOS tem seus componentes já distribuídos de uma determinada forma pelos aplicativos nativos do mesmo, a Apple definiu bem como seria o comportamento dos seus usuários. De tal forma é evidente que os usuários irão procurar situações similares de posicionamento e feedback nas demais aplicações que estiverem usando. Quanto maior o cuidado com isso melhor o resultado da UX.
Vale ressaltar que uma boa UX não necessariamente se dá pela surpresa do usuário em dizer “Olha, isso é fantástico”, mas sim no fato da aplicação executar bem sua função primária, e o usuário não ter esforço algum para utilizar, isso por si só pode se caracterizar por uma boa UX. Afinal, o usuário esperava fazer tal função e conseguiu sem esforço algum.

Seduzir e informar com uma descrição bem escrita

Seu descrição no App Store é uma grande oportunidade para se comunicar com potenciais usuários. Além de descrever com precisão sua aplicação e destacando as qualidades que você acha que as pessoas possam apreciar mais, siga estas orientações:

Certifique-se de corrigir toda ortografia, gramática e erros de pontuação. Embora tais erros não incomodem a todos, em algumas pessoas eles podem criar uma impressão negativa da qualidade da sua aplicação.

Manter todas as palavras que são em maiúsculo o mínimo possível. As palavras ocasionais em maiúsculo podem chamar a atenção das pessoas, mas colocando em maiúsculo cada letra de cada palavra em uma descrição tornar-se muito difícil de ler.

Considere descrever correções de bugs específicos (bug fixes). Se uma nova versão do seu aplicativo contém correções de bugs que os clientes estão esperando, pode ser uma boa idéia mencionar esse fato na sua descrição.

 

Seja sucinto

 

Pense como um editor de jornal, e se esforce para transmitir a informação em um estilo de título condensado. Quando o texto da UI é curto e direto, os usuários podem absorvê-lo rapidamente e facilmente. Identifique as informações mais importantes,expresse-as de forma concisa, exiba-as em destaque para que as pessoas não tenham que ler muitas palavras para encontrar o que procuram ou para descobrir o que fazer a seguir.

Dê controles com marcadores curtos, ou use símbolos que são bem compreendidos, de modo que as pessoas podem dizer o que eles fazem em um único relance. Quando necessário, use os botões nativos e ícones descritos em “Botões e Ícones fornecidos pelo sistema”, “. para orientações sobre como projetar seus próprios ícones, vide “icones para barras de navegação, barras de ferramentas e Barra de abas”


1 Comments

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

Compartilhe isso: